The Role of Concrete Crushers in Recycling



Concrete crushers play an important function in the recycling process by effectively minimizing concrete waste right into smaller sized, convenient items. This subtopic will certainly dive right into the value of these crushers in the total recycling procedure.


The key feature of concrete crushers is to damage down big pieces of concrete waste into smaller, much more workable pieces. These crushers utilize powerful jaws or hammers to use stress and pressure, successfully damaging the concrete into smaller fragments. By doing so, they make it easier to transport, handle, and procedure the concrete waste.


In addition, concrete crushers add to the reduction of garbage dump waste. Rather than getting rid of large chunks of concrete, which can occupy substantial area in garbage dumps, crushers damage them down right into smaller items that can be reused or repurposed. This not just saves important landfill space but likewise helps to conserve natural deposits by reusing the concrete waste in construction tasks.


Additionally, concrete crushers allow the separation of rebar and various other metal parts from the concrete waste. This is accomplished through making use of magnetic separators or specialized accessories that can extract the steel parts, allowing them to be reused individually.


Advantages of Utilizing Concrete Crushers for Recycling



When it comes to the reusing process,Concrete crushers supply many benefits. Among the main advantages is that they can reduce the dimension of concrete debris, making it much easier and more cost-efficient to move and recycle. By damaging down concrete into smaller sized items, crushers enable reliable sorting and separation of various products, such as rebar and concrete aggregates. This not just increases the general recycling price but additionally reduces the requirement for brand-new resources, therefore advertising sustainability.


One more advantage of making use of concrete crushers is the reduction of environmental effect. By reusing concrete, the quantity of waste sent to landfills is substantially lowered, leading to lower disposal expenses and much less pressure on limited landfill area. Furthermore, the manufacturing of brand-new concrete calls for a considerable amount of energy and resources, including water and aggregates. By recycling concrete, the need for these sources is minimized, causing a reduced carbon impact and an extra lasting construction industry.


Moreover, concrete crushers can additionally add to the economic benefits of recycling. Reusing concrete develops work possibilities in the waste administration and recycling industry, in addition to in the manufacturing of recycled concrete accumulations. Utilizing recycled concrete accumulations in new building and construction tasks can lead to cost financial savings, as these materials are frequently cheaper than virgin accumulations.

Finest Practices for Optimizing Concrete Recycling With Crushers

To guarantee optimum concrete recycling end results, it is very important to apply finest techniques when using crushers at the same time. These finest techniques can considerably boost the efficiency and efficiency of concrete recycling, ultimately minimizing waste and preserving resources.


Prior to beginning the crushing process, it is important to examine the concrete to establish its top quality and viability for reusing. This consists of analyzing the strength, composition, and contaminants present in the concrete.


Secondly, regular maintenance and inspection of crushers are required to maximize their performance. This includes routine checks on wear components, lubrication, and total equipment problem. By recognizing and resolving any type of problems immediately, operators can avoid break downs and prolong the lifespan of the equipment.


In addition, applying reliable product dealing with practices can enhance the total recycling procedure. This includes segregating different kinds of concrete and making sure that just clean and unpolluted products are refined. Proper stockpiling and storage of recycled accumulations likewise add to reliable concrete recycling.


Last but not least, it is critical to comply with environmental regulations and standards when operating crushers for concrete recycling. This consists of appropriate dust reductions procedures, waste management methods, and adherence to noise control regulations.
